DES MOINES, IOWA (February 15, 2022) — The Iowa Environmental Protection Commission today denied a petition for rules filed by the Iowa Environmental Council (IEC) and Environmental Law and Policy Center (ELPC) last year, ending a six-month review of the request to protect drinking-water from feedlots. Instead, the Iowa DNR announced at the hearing that it intends to address the questions raised in the petition as part of a broader rulemaking process on siting issues.

ROCK ISLAND, ILLINOIS (February 15, 2022) — On Saturday, February 26, Augustana students in the college’s TRIO-Student Support Services program will participate in a national day of service in celebration of National TRIO Day.

Nationally, TRIO Day is an opportunity to focus on the need for increased investment in first-generation, low-income and/or students with disabilities. Augustana students will volunteer at four agencies in the Quad Cities.
